DBeaver — DBeaver is a free, open source universal database tool for developers and database administrators. It supports all major databases including MySQL, PostgreSQL, SQLite, Oracle, and more.

DBKiss — DBKiss is an open-source database modeling tool used for designing relational database models. It provides an intuitive graphical interface to visually map out database entities and relationships.

Key Features Comparison

DBeaver
DBeaver Features
  • Cross-platform and cross-database compatibility
  • SQL editor with syntax highlighting, autocompletion and formatting
  • Metadata editor with ERD diagrams and visual query building
  • Connection manager for organizing database connections
  • Supports all major datab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, Oracle, SQL Server, etc
  • Data export/import, SQL scripting and scheduling
  • Database administration tools for user, role and privilege management
DBKiss
DBKiss Features
  • Graphical user interface for visual database modeling
  • Support for designing conceptual, logical and physical data models
  • Reverse engineering to import existing database structures
  • Export models to SQL scripts
  • Model documentation and reporting features
  • Customizable model templates
  • Plugin architecture to extend functionality
  • Multi-user collaboration
